Output 5593d5431696868c074e16cfad14b03b54783e3bcf7bd83c9a21bc7eea15d9b1:18

value
1269268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2222c9a114b4dd83c002621c09a8645ecab209a5 OP_EQUAL
address
34oWa9ktPwCTwauzCjSuAwskdFjKfxjuSc
transaction
5593d5431696868c074e16cfad14b03b54783e3bcf7bd83c9a21bc7eea15d9b1
spent
true